2008年统考英语模拟试题试点高校网络教育部分公共基础课全国统一考试模拟试题 大学英语B_第一部分 英语知识运用此部分共有10个未完成的对话,针对每个对话中未完成的部分有4个选项,请你从A, B, C, D四个选项中,选出可以填入空白处的最佳选项。 1. Mr. Smith, this is my friend Miss Brown. _. A. She is beautiful. B. Nice to meet you. C. Really? D. Do you have a friend? 正确答案:B题目解析:译文:史密斯先生,这是我的朋友布朗女士解析:答案A她很漂亮 答案B很高兴见到你答案C真的? 答案D你有朋友吗?正确答案选B2. Its getting late. I have to go now. _. A. I have a meeting now. B. Im happy you will leave C. Im quite in a hurry. D. Were sorry you have to leave 正确答案:D题目解析:译文:现在很迟了,我必须得走了。解析:答案A我现在有个会议 答案B我很高兴你要走了 答案C我很着急 答案D我很抱歉你要走了 正确答案选D3. What a beautiful dress youve got! _. A. I agree with you. B. Thats all right. C. Thats great. D. Oh, thank you 正确答案:D题目解析:译文:你穿的衣服真漂亮!解析:回答别人的赞赏要表示感谢,正确答案选D4. What am I going to do? I failed all the exams. _. A. Come on! Itll be OK. Try again next term. B. Oh, really? Are you mad? C. Thats great. How nice! D. I am not going to take the exam. 正确答案:A题目解析:译文:我还能做什么?我考试失败了。解析:答案A加油,会好的,下一次考试再努力。 答案B哦,真的吗?你疯了吗? 答案C那太好了,多美好啊 答案D我没有去参加考试 正确答案选A5. Im afraid we are going to be late for class. _. A. Youre welcome. B. Dont mention it. C. How much time is there left? D. Thats nice. 正确答案:C题目解析:译文:我害怕我们上课会迟到。解析:答案A你太客气了 答案B不要提这个 答案C多长时间过去了? 答案D那多美好正确答案选C6. Excuse me, but smoking isnt allowed here. _. A. Oh, sorry. I didnt know. B. Thats all right. C. Yes, we certainly do. D. No, not at all. 正确答案:A题目解析:译文:对不起。这里不允许抽烟。解析:答案A哦,对不起,我不知道 答案B没关系 答案C是的,我确定这样做 答案D不,一点也不正确答案选A7. Id like to look at your sweaters, if I could. _. A. They are too expensive. B. Certainly. Any particular style? C. No, you cant. D. No, its heavy for this season. 正确答案:B题目解析:译文:我如果可以的话我可以看看你的毛线衫吗?解析:答案A他们太贵了 答案B当然,是特别尺寸吗? 答案C不,你不能 答案D不,毛线衫对于这个季节来说太重了正确答案选B8. _ Its just round the corner. A. How about the corner? B. Excuse me. How do I get to Holiday Hotel? C. Is it justice? D. what is it? 正确答案:B题目解析:解析:回答是“在拐角处” 答案A这个角落怎么样? 答案B对不起,我该怎么去假日酒店? 答案C是公正的吗? 答案D这是什么?正确答案选B9.Thank you for inviting me . _. A. I really had a happy time . B. Oh , its too late C. Thank you for coming . D. Oh , so slowly ? 正确答案:C题目解析:应邀而来相见。客人说:“感谢您的邀请!”主人方说:“欢迎您的光临!”10.Unbelievable ! I have failed the driving test again!_ This is not the end of the world. A. Good luck. B. Cheer up. C. Go ahead. D. No problem. 正确答案:B题目解析:说话人是在很气愤地说“难以置信!我的驾照考试又没通过”,对答者应安慰对方。Cheer up表示“振作点”,另外第二句话This is not the end of the world“这不是世界末日。”再一次表明对答者是在安慰对方,所以B选项正确。_第二部分 阅读理解此部分共有3篇短文,每篇短文后有5个问题,每个问题后有4个选项,请你从A, B, C, D四个选项中,选出可以填入空白处的最佳选项。 _Passage I worked as a manager in a company for a number of years. A. each other B. every other C. this and the other D. all other 正确答案:B题目解析:each other“每一个”every other“每隔,所有其他”this and the other“这个那个” all other“所有其他”,所以只有B符合题意,正确答案为B。27.She dieted constantly in order to _ her youthful figure. A. protest B. preserve C. persist D. prescribe 正确答案:B题目解析:解析:protest主张 preserve 保护 persist坚持 prescribe指示,根据句子意思正确答案选B28._ from space, our earth, 70 percent of its surface covered with water, looks like a blue planet. A. Seen B. To be seen C. Seeing D. Having seen 正确答案:A题目解析:解析:根据句意,这里不能用被动语态,排除答案B,也不能用进行时态,因为没有主语的引导,所以排除答案CD,正确答案选A29.He left in _ hurry that he forgot to tell us where he was going. A. so hurry B. quite C. so a hurry D. such a 正确答案:D题目解析:解析:这里应该填表示程度的的词,比较quite和such a,副词不能直接修饰名词,因此正确答案选D30.Our department _ courses in several foreign languages, including required ones and optional ones. A. accepts B. takes C. considers D. offers 正确答案:D题目解析:解析:我们学院提供了一些外语的课程,包括必修的和选修的。表示提供用offer,正确答案选D31.He has been _ for nearly three weeks after the death of his dear pet. A. sad B. satisfied C. evil D. joyful 正确答案:A题目解析:解析:根据句子意思“差不多距他的宠物死去已经三个星期,但是他还是很伤心。”表示伤心用sad,正确答案选A32.Our suggestion is that he should leave here at once, but he doesnt _ to it. A. accept B. receive C. admit D. agree 正确答案:D题目解析:解析:这里用but表示转折,表示他不同意我们的题意,正确答案选D33.It was _ that a hundred people looked lost in it. A. a such large room B. such large a room C. so a large room D. so large a room 正确答案:D题目解析:解析:表示形容房子大的用副词SO接形容词或副词,such一般接名词。正确答案选D,so a large room结构错误34.Not until I shouted at the top of my voice_ his head. A. that he turned B. had he turned C. that he had turned D. did he turn 正确答案:D题目解析:not until为开头引导的句子,在句子谓语部分要倒装,所以又因为是过去时态,只有D是正确答案。35.Ive never seen _deer in the park before. A. that much B. so much C. that many D. as much 正确答案:C题目解析:解析:这里后面的从句应该是修饰seen,表示从来没见到过的意思,所以用that引导从句修饰seen,这里用many表示数量多的意思,that much这么多,为固定搭配,排除答案A。正确答案选C36.All citizens should help the police in _ criminals(罪犯). A. looking at B. tracking down C. finding out D. discovering 正确答案:B题目解析:解析:所有的市民都应该帮助警察追捕罪犯。表示跟踪追捕的意思只有track down,所以正确答案选B37.At the _ moment, no one opened the door to help me. A. actual B. important C. fundamental D. critical 正确答案:D题目解析:解析:在那个时刻,没有一个人开门帮助我。表明这个时刻很危急,critical除有批判的意思外还有危急的,紧急的意思,正确答案选D38.Americans eat _ as they actually need every day. A. twice as much protein B. twice protein as much C. twice protein as much twice D. protein as twice much 正确答案:A题目解析:解析:表示倍数的短语用,倍数+as much+adj,所以正确答案选A39.When _ where he was born, John said he was a New Yorker. A. asking B. was asked C. being aske D. ask 正确答案:C题目解析:解析:表示被问到用被动语态,同时表示被问的状态用动词-ing形式,正确答案选C40.People _ too much importance to economic forecasts. A. expect B. illustrate C. attach D. fasten 正确答案:C题目解析:解析:人们把更多的价值依赖于经济预测。表示把放在,用固定短语attach to,所以正确答案选C。41.The soldier was_ of running away when the enemy attacked A. accused B. charged C. scolded D. punish 正确答案:C题目解析:解析:这个士兵由于敌人进攻的时候他却逃跑被责骂。Scolde责备,申斥。所以正确答案选C42.There was so much noise in the classroom that the teacher couldnt make himself _ . A. heard B. hearing C. to hear D. hear 正确答案:A题目解析:宾语和宾语补足语之间是被动关系。故选A。43.It is the best _ I have seen . A. that B. who C. whom D. which 正确答案:A题目解析:在最高级之后,定语从句要用关系代词that(可以省略掉) 引导,而不要用who,whom或which。44.My wallet is nowhere to be found . I _ in the store . A. must drop it B. must have dropped it C. should have dropped it D. ought to have dropped it 正确答案:B题目解析:“must+完成式”,表示对过去发生情况的猜测。45.I would rather _ two weeks earlier . A. you should come here B. you come here C. you came here D. you had come here 正确答案:D题目解析:would/had rather 后的从句用一般过去时,表示虚拟语气。同时,原句two weeks earlier 表示过去的过去。故选D_第四部分 完型填空短文中共有10个未完成的句子,针对每个句子空缺部分有4个选项,请你从A、B、C、D四个选项中,选出可以填入空白处的最佳选项。 _ A nobleman and a merchant once met in a bar.
